Mid-year bonus released to more than 200K PNP personnel

admin May 16, 2024

THE Philippine National Police (PNP) has released the mid-year bonus for Calendar Year 2024 to its dedicated workforce comprising 228,893 personnel.

A total allocation of ₱7,629,893,993.00, as specified in the 2024 General Appropriations Act (GAA), has been credited to the Landbank ATM Payroll accounts of eligible PNP personnel.

This mid-year bonus, equivalent to one month’s basic pay as of May 15, 2024, is granted to personnel who have served at least four months of service from July 1, 2023, to May 15, 2024.

In his statement, Police General Rommel Francisco D. Marbil, Chief PNP, highlighted, “This bonus reflects the government’s appreciation for the relentless dedication of our men and women in uniform. It underscores their pivotal role in upholding peace and security nationwide.”

The PNP expresses its gratitude to the national government for its continued support to the organization and its personnel. This bonus brings joy and relief to our personnel and their families.

“We assure the public that the PNP remains committed to its mandate of serving and protecting the Filipino people, and this bonus will only strengthen our resolve to perform our duties with excellence and integrity,” Chief PNP added.

As part of the disciplinary policy, payment of mid-year and year-end bonuses is withheld for personnel with pending cases and who are serving punishment.
